Page 4 <br /> Rule 6. Determination of Specific Yield For Wells In The Denver Basin: <br /> A. In determining the allowed average annual amount of withdrawal <br /> from a well in one of the Denver Basin Aquifers, the State Engineer <br /> shall apply the following specific yield values, unless the applicant <br /> or permittee submits site specific data acceptable to the State <br /> Engineer that support a different value pursuant to paragraph B below: <br /> Aquifer Specific Yield <br /> 1 . Upper Dawson - 20.0% <br /> 2. Lower Dawson - 20.0% <br /> 3. Denver - 17.0% <br /> 4. Upper Arapahoe - 17.0% <br /> 5. Lower Arapahoe - 17.0% <br /> 6. Laramie-Fox Hills - 15.0% <br /> B. If a specific yield test or tests meeting the requirements of the <br /> Statewide Nontributary Ground Water Rules are done at the location of <br /> a permitted well or wells, the value derived therefrom shall be used <br /> as the specific yield for determining the allowed average annual <br /> amount of withdrawal from the well or wells. If the requirements of <br /> a specific yield test are not set forth in the Statewide Nontributary <br /> Ground Water Rules or those rules are not in effect, the State <br /> Engineer shall consider site specific data for specific yield • <br /> presented by an applicant or oermittee and vary the specific yield <br /> value for determining the allowed average annual amount of withdrawal <br /> from a well if such data rebut the presumptive value set forth in <br /> Rule 6.A. Such use of site specific data shall not be deemed to be a <br /> modification of these rules. In determining whether an applicant or <br /> permittee has rebutted a presumptive specific yield value set forth <br /> in paragraph A above, nothing in this rule shall preclude the State <br /> Engineer from considering any other site specific data available to <br /> him. <br /> Rule 7.
